		<description>More stuff I learned from the cert.
I am old as dirt.
The crossfit superstars are the real deal, but we have some right here at CCF.
If our coaches are second to none, what is the benefit?
1. The lectures explain some things better than the journal articles and videos on the main site.
2. Its fun.
3. You are immersed in the crossfit culture for 48 hours so you learn some new things and some things you already knew sink in better.
4. You have several coaches watching your every move.
5. You get what seems like thousands of repetitions in a concentrated time.
6. None of the coaches are better than ours, but you get hands on coaching from at least 6 different one. All coaches come from different backgrounds and have their own styles and cues. You learn several different ways of correcting faults. Different cues work better with different people.
7. Crossfit people at CCF and other places seem to be humble, helpful and genuinely interested in your progress.
8. It is motivational, inspirational and exhausting.
You meet interesting people. Guys with large saftey pins in their ears and and silver studs in their nipples ?????? What&#039;s up with that ????
You see lots of interesting tatoos.
Jacksonville is a great party town. Brian and I partied every night all night. Hungover Fran is a real test of fitness. Just kidding, You will be too tired to do anything but eat &amp; sleep.
The lectures are very good and entertaining, Time passed quickly.
1,000 squats in one day makes your posterier chain hurt.
A PVC pipe can get very heavy.
1,000 medicine ball cleans will teach you something and wear you out.
I hope to go to some ofther certs.
There is so much to learn and some of the movements are so complex that you can never learn it all.
Nobody knows it all. Even the headquarters experts admit that.
